The Provincial Government and the Northwestern Health Unit will have
their day in a Toronto Divisional Court Monday.
The Attorney General wants the Court to toss out a ruling made
2-years ago that the Medical Officer of Health did not have the power to
implement a Regional smoking ban.
MOH Dr. Pete Sarsfield says they’ve been working with the Province to
prepare for this moment.

The hearing is only expected to last a day, however its unclear when
a ruling will be handed down.
